
CSI Field Services has been extremely active helping asset based lenders and purchase order financing firms, as well as Factors making advances against Inventory, take on new opportunities, where certification and/or special monitoring were needed to approve the credit facilities.
PO/Inventory Lending - $5MM P.O. line for a Teak Furniture Importer - We are providing full inventory certification to a purchase order financing company. The Client's existing lender would not provide the advances necessary to bring in the furniture from Asia, despite matching sales orders from solid retailers. CSI segregates the incoming P.O. Finance inventory from other product liened by the existing lender, matches incoming product to purchase orders and releases outgoing shipments only to the pre-approved retail sales orders. The Client is pleased to have the product in its own warehouse, where it can carefully inspect and re-pack, and the finance company has a new credit with inventory reliance and high advance rates, done safely, as CSI has contractual responsibility for the inventory. We have also installed the service for a $2MM rug importer line, a $3MM line for a gift products importer and a $1.5MM apparel company facility.
AgriBusiness (supplier liens) - $25MM LOC - Vegetable Packer. This fall we helped an asset based lender provide a line to an undercapitalized Midwest vegetable packer and canner. The borrowing base is 80% inventory after harvest, with the presence of grower payables, so the ABL firm asked us to provide ongoing daily inventory certificates that reflect all incoming and outgoing movements. We track each truckload that crosses the scales as a grower payable, reserving from the borrowing base until paid. Usage of raw product and production are reported daily. Our reports reflect canned product by growing season, so that older inventory is ineligible. The ABL firm had little experience in agribusiness and was not used to the need for intensive inventory monitoring, but now has a substantial "priced right" credit, with risk of loss mitigated by CSI services.
Jewelery Borrower - $3MM ABL to jewelry manufacturer. We're certifying both inventory and A/R, dealing with incoming "memo" stones, tracking stone and metal value in finished items, while working with many strange dating terms and return privileges.
International Finance - On the cross-border lending front, we completed a pre-loan survey on A/R and inventory with locations in France, Germany, Spain and the Netherlands. We'll work with our European affiliate to provide a global borrowing base certificate weekly to the major U.S. asset based lender.
